Did Someone Say Paper Drive?

When the Chicago Metropolitan Sports Association (CMSA) does a paper drive, they mean business!  The Women’s Fall Softball League and Kickball Fall League collected paper goods for GiGi’s Playhouse Chicago!  Their members were incredibly generous, donating over 75 rolls of paper towels, 100+ rolls of toilet paper, an entire box of copy paper, paper plates, cleaning wipes, kleenex, envelopes, napkins and more.  In addition to all the paper goods, GiGi’s also received a $40 donation from CMSA members.  THANK YOU!!

Marcela Haber-Bishop, Fall Softball League Commissioner, and Brian Sommer, Fall Kickball League Commissioner, dropped off the donated paper goods at GiGi’s Playhouse Chicago.

We have over 100 families and volunteers visiting our playhouse each week for educational and therapeutic programming.  These supplies will keep us well stocked for several months.  Thank you CMSA and players.  We appreciate your support!
